If you're on a serious budget, then nitrous is the route for you. Sure it's not there everytime you hit the pedal, but 5K could get you a nice kit and have money left over for a tranny, converter, and maybe budget heads and cam. If you want the power all the time though, keep saving. Do it once and do it right. You might be able to get it all done with used parts from around here, but that's a risk most don't want to take.
